What is 86% as a Fraction?

86% as a fraction

 

Answer

 

The answer for 86% as a fraction will be 43/50.

 

Explanation

 

Converting a percentage to a fraction is a straightforward task for students. You can follow the steps mentioned below to find the answer.

 

Step 1: Any percentage should be converted to a fraction for calculation. Here, 86% means 86 per 100. So, it becomes 86/100.

 

Step 2: To simplify the fraction, find the GCD (Greatest Common Divisor) of 86 and 100, which is 2.

 

Step 3: Divide both the numerator and denominator by their GCD to get the simplest form of the fraction. 86/100 = 43/50

 

Thus, 86% can be written as a fraction 43/50.

Important Glossaries for 86% as a Fraction

  • Fraction: A numerical quantity that is not a whole number, representing a part of a whole.

 

  • Percentage: A number or ratio expressed as a fraction of 100, denoted by the % symbol.

 

  • Numerator: The top part of a fraction, indicating how many parts of the whole are being considered.

 

  • Denominator: The bottom part of a fraction, showing how many parts make up a whole.

 

  • Simplify: The process of reducing a fraction to its simplest form by dividing both the numerator and denominator by their greatest common divisor (GCD).
